A large fake cookie sliding on a horizontal surface is attached toone end of a horizontal spring with springconstant k = 440 N/m; the other endof the spring is fixed in place. The cookie has a kinetic energy of21.0 J as it passes through the spring's equilibrium position. Asthe cookie slides, a frictional force of magnitude 11.0 N acts onit.

(a) How far will the cookie slidefrom the equilibrium position before coming momentarily torest?

(b) What will be the kinetic energy of the cookie as it slides back through the equilibrium position?
